Voices of the Mountains performance this Saturday at the Kingsport Renaissance Center
KINGSPORT – Voices of the Mountains will be performing “The 200-Year Wonders: Chopin, Schumann & Wesley” on Saturday Nov 6, 2010 at 8:00 PM, at theKingsport Renaissance Center Theatre, located at 1200 E. Center St.‚ General admissionis $10.
The Voices of the Mountains will sing a program on Saturday, November 6 at 8:00 p.m. at the Renaissance Center.‚ This November concert has become an annual event for the Voices who will be honoring the 200th birthday of three important musical figures: Frederic Franƒ§ois Chopin, Robert Schumann, and Samuel Sebastian Wesley.‚ All three composers made significant and influential contributions to music during the 19th century.‚ Chopin was most active in France, Schumann in Germany, and Wesley in England.‚ Although they were contemporaries, the music of each is very distinctive.‚ This program will highlight some of their contributions to choral music and will include both sacred and secular selections.‚ The program will also include one choral work from yet another rival composer, Franz Liszt.
The Voices of the Mountains are under the direction of W. Patrick Flannagan, professor of music at King College in Bristol, TN.‚ Flannagan has been on the faculty at King since 1982 and is the founding conductor of the Voices of the Mountains, a chorus that is part of the Symphony of the Mountains organization.‚ ‚ Both the Voices and the Symphony are in preparation for the annual Holiday Concert in December.‚ www.SymphonyoftheMountains.org or www.KingsportARTS.org
